Kiwi Avocado Pomegranate Salsa: Ingredients List

Gathering fresh, high-quality ingredients is the first step to an unforgettable salsa. Here’s everything you’ll need:

Main Ingredients

  • 4 ripe but firm kiwis, peeled and diced
  • 1 large, ripe but firm avocado, diced
  • 1/2 cup pomegranate arils (from about 1 small pomegranate)
  • 1/4 cup finely chopped red onion
  • jalapeño pepper, seeds and ribs removed for mild heat, finely chopped
  • 1/3 cup freshly chopped cilantro

For the Simple Lime Dressing

  • Juice of 2 medium limes (about 1/4 cup)
  • 2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t, or to taste
  • 1/4 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per

Step-by-Step Instructions for Perfect Kiwi Salsa

Follow these simple, numbered steps to create your salsa without any fuss.

Step 1: Prepare All Your Ingredients

Start by washing all produce thoroughly. Peel and dice the kiwis into small, bite-sized cubes. Dice the avocado similarly. Finely chop the red onion and jalapeño. Remove the pomegranate arils if using a fresh fruit. Chop the cilantro. Having everything prepped before mixing is the key to a neat process.

Step 2: Make the Zesty Lime Dressing

In a small bowl or jar, whisk together the fresh lime juice, extra virgin olive oil, salt, and black pepper until well combined. The acid from the lime not only adds flavor but also helps prevent the avocado from browning too quickly.

Step 3: Combine the Fruits and Veggies

In a large mixing bowl, gently combine the diced kiwi, avocado, pomegranate arils, red onion, jalapeño, and cilantro. The key here is gentleness to keep the avocado and kiwi pieces intact.

Step 4: Dress and Toss Gently

Pour the lime dressing over the kiwi-avocado mixture. Using a large spoon or silicone spatula, fold everything together until evenly coated. Taste and adjust seasoning, adding more salt or lime juice if needed.

Step 5: Serve Immediately or Chill

For the best texture and flavor, serve your Kiwi Avocado Pomegranate Salsa immediately with tortilla chips. If you need to prepare it ahead, see the storage tips below!

Helpful Tips for Salsa Success

Even beginners can achieve perfection with these pro tips.

Choosing the Best Ingredients

  • Kiwis: Select kiwis that yield slightly to gentle pressure. If they’re too hard, let them ripen on the counter for a day or two.
  • Avocado: Use an avocado that is just ripe soft but not mushy. A firmer avocado will dice more cleanly.
  • Pomegranate: To easily remove arils, cut the fruit in half horizontally and hold it cut-side down over a bowl of water. Whack the back with a spoon; the arils will sink, and the pith will float.

Customization Ideas

  • Add Protein: Mix in 1 cup of cooked, shredded chicken or black beans to turn this salsa into a hearty main-course salad.
  • Sweet & Spicy Twist: Add 1/2 cup of diced mango for extra sweetness or include some of the jalapeño seeds for more heat.
  • Herb Swap: If you’re not a cilantro fan, fresh mint or basil makes a wonderful, fragrant substitute.

Storage and Make-Ahead Instructions

This salsa is best enjoyed fresh. However, you can prepare components ahead:

  • Store chopped ingredients (except avocado) and dressing separately in airtight containers in the fridge for up to 24 hours.
  • Dice and add the avocado just before serving.
  • If you have leftover mixed salsa, it will keep in the fridge for up to a day, though the avocado will soften slightly.

How to Serve Your Homemade Kiwi Salsa

The possibilities are endless! Here are some delicious ideas:

  • The Classic Dip: Serve with sturdy tortilla chips, pita chips, or plantain chips.
  • Top It Off: A spoonful transforms grilled salmon, chicken, fish tacos, or white fish like halibut.
  • Brilliant Breakfast: Add a refreshing scoop on top of scrambled eggs or breakfast burritos.
  • Healthy Side: Serve it as a chunky salad alongside grilled meats or in a lettuce wrap.
